RSC Hydroseeding & Landscape Co.
My blogs
| Location | Falmouth, MA, United States |
|---|---|
| Introduction | RSC Hydroseeding & Landscape Spcialist 16 starfish Lane Falmouth, MA 02540 High Quality Is High Priority 508-540-8218 Serving: Falmouth, Sandwich, Mashpee, Marstons Mills, Bourne, Sagamore, Barnstable County, All Cape Cod |
